  13. Hi Reluctantly selling my 2008 build 1.6 Sigma engined Caterham. Originally built for the Caterham Academy in 2008. It did half of the championship in that year and then half od the Roadsport B championship in 2009. It was then upgraded (new suspension, new injectors, re-map - all Caterham) to the new Supersport spec for 2010. Again due to time constraints only managed half a year. It was consistently in the top 10 and won the last race of the season at Snetterton. Here is a link to it on Pistonheads It's a fully spec'ed race car but has the advantage of being road legal. The windscreen and lights are included in the sale and take just a few minutes to fit as I'm sure you know :) Comes with an extra set of 13" Caterham anthracite 8 spoke alloys and a Soft Bits for Sevens half hood. Asking £14500 ONO *arrowright*Edit: Also selling my Brian James Clubman trailer - 6 years old, good condition, storage box..£600 if bought with the car, otherwise £800 NO OFFERS!!
